    [Noun]  | "sta*lag" | \ ˈstä-ˌläg \


    1: a German prison camp during World War I and World War II for noncommissioned officers or enlisted members of enemy armed forces; broadly : prison camp


    Origin: 1940 ;

     German, short for Stammlager base camp, from Stamm base + Lager camp;
